For those who yearn to meet a kind and knowledgeable spiritual teacher. Porcupines at the Dance is loosely based on Michael Harrington's initial meeting and early conversations with John Redstone, the man he affectionately calls the Chief. Set amongst old-growth forests and cascading streams, the Chief shares insights gleaned from the school of life with his new friend and hiking companion. Seated before the campfire each evening, the Chief illuminates points made during the day with colorful and thought-provoking stories reminiscent of Kahlil Gibran's The Wanderer. Featured topics include: Soul's quest for love, the Circle of Life, giving and receiving, the secret name of God, Remembering I AM, and the 7-Rays.
